Earthworm Jim returning in a BIG way - game, cartoon, movie
Tue, 22 Apr 2008 14:55:29 PDT
I am a MASSIVE fan of EWJ, and I was giddy with the news from yesterday. I can’t wait for the classic titles to hit the VC. Today, things have gotten even better! Interplay has announced that they are going full-force with an EWJ revival. Not only is a new game in the works, a new cartoon and feature film are being put together as well!
